- The distance between Kirovograd, Ukraine and Boke, Guinea is approximately 6,022 km or 3,742 mi.
- To reach Kirovograd in this distance one would set out from Boke bearing 36.7°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Kirovograd bearing 62.4° or ENE .
- Kirovograd has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Boke has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Kirovograd is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Boke is in or near the subtropical wet for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 19.4 °C (34.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 20 °C (36°F) more in Kirovograd.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1713.3 mm (67.5 in) less which is equivalent to 1713.3 l/m² (42.05 US gal/ft²) or 17,133,000 l/ha (1,831,631 US gal/ac) less. About 2/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 31.8° lower in Kirovograd than in Boke.
